Recorded live (vocal and guitar simultaneously) at Whiskey Hill Studios in Woodside, CA in 2011. Engineered by Roger Choplin. Mix-mastered by Vince Hudson in Redwood City, CA in 2012. Guitar and vocals by Paul Fifield.

I had been thinking about how we make choices all day long every day, often not even realizing we’re doing it. And then I began thinking of the choices we make that inform our views of who we are, how we wake up each day and retell ourselves the stories about who we are, and how those self-talk narratives are so strongly influenced by our upbringing and our choices that piggyback on those narratives, continuing to inform our daily choices as we move through our adult lives, creating more choices that continue to support the narratives of who we are, no matter if those narratives are self-destructive or self-affirming. And then I thought about how self-destructive narratives can be shifted, often by meeting people who see something different in us and who plant the seeds of new self-affirming narratives. That, of course, is the upside. Obviously people also can be influenced into self-destructive behavior, but this song is about finding redemption by choosing new associations. — Paul Fifield
